Flat roof replacement services involve removing an existing flat roofing system and installing a new membrane or roofing material to ensure the structure remains protected from water intrusion and weather elements. The process typically includes inspecting the current roof, preparing the surface, and applying the new roofing material with proper sealing and flashing to prevent leaks. This service is essential for maintaining the integrity of the building and extending the lifespan of the property’s roof.

These services address common problems such as persistent leaks, ponding water, blistering, cracking, or deterioration of the existing roofing material. Over time, flat roofs can develop vulnerabilities due to aging, weather damage, or poor initial installation, leading to water damage inside the building. Replacing a flat roof helps eliminate these issues by providing a fresh, durable barrier that can better withstand environmental stresses and prevent costly repairs in the future.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for flat roof replacement typically ranges from $2 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of roofing chosen. For a standard 1,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ary from $2,000 to $8,000. Local pros can help determine the best options within this range.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for flat roof replacement generally fall between $1.50 and $3.50 per square foot. For a 1,000-square-foot roof, labor charges might range from $1,500 to $3,500. These costs can fluctuate based on project complexity and local market rates.

Total Project Cost - Overall, the total cost for replacing a flat roof typically ranges from $4,000 to $15,000. Smaller projects or less expensive materials tend to be on the lower end, while larger or premium installations are on the higher end. Local service providers can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.

Additional Fees - Extra costs may include permits, disposal, and minor repairs, which can add a few hundred to several thousand dollars. For example, permit fees might be $100 to $500, depending on local regulations. Contact local pros for a comprehensive cost assessment tailored to individual projects.

How long does a flat roof replacement typically take? The duration of a flat roof replacement varies based on the size and complexity of the project, but generally, it can take anywhere from a few days to a week to complete.

What types of materials are commonly used for flat roof replacements? Common materials for flat roof replacements include built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, single-ply membranes like TPO or EPDM, and spray polyurethane foam.

Are there any signs that indicate a flat roof needs to be replaced? Signs such as persistent leaks, ponding water, extensive membrane damage, or visible deterioration of roofing materials suggest that a flat roof may need replacement.

Can a flat roof be replaced over the existing roof? In some cases, a roof can be installed over the existing one, but this depends on local building codes and the condition of the current roof; a professional assessment is recommended.
